How It All Started

What began as a few late-night hunts quickly turned into a mission. After seeing firsthand how feral hogs destroy crops, damage equipment, and push out native wildlife, we built Pork Police to fight back — and to give hunters a chance to experience the thrill of the chase. Today, we cover over 50,000 acres across Texas, tracking hog patterns with weekly camera surveillance and using top-tier thermal gear to get the job done.

    Tucker has been hunting hogs since he was 4 years old — over 15 years of experience tracking, stalking, and stopping pigs in their tracks. As a guide, he wears multiple hats: leading hunts, managing the Pork Police brand, and capturing the footage that tells the story of every night in the field.

    His guiding style is safe, effective, and fair — making sure everyone gets an equal opportunity to take a shot and is always in the right place at the right time. Tucker uses the exact same gear as clients on hunts, believing it’s the best setup for success. He scouts by running cameras and tracking crop plant/cut seasons, and his number one tip for hunters? Skip the scents — no soap, no deodorant — hogs have big noses for a reason.

    He’s seen it all, from a 35-year-old first-time hunter from Thailand dropping 4 hogs in one night, to chaotic moments like getting pinned between pigs and the buggy with no safe shot. Through it all, Tucker’s focus is on giving hunters a one-of-a-kind, non-blind, always-moving hunt they won’t get anywhere else.
